Can You Help Identify Any Of These Toys From My Childhood?
I had a toy when I was a kid and it would likely be in the early 70s. It was a car or truck that ran on a wire track and I can remember my brother making the wire go across the floor and up the wall so when you turned the truck on it looked like it was climbing the wall. Does anyone know what this was. It seemed like it had a lot of wire track. I had it around the time I had my Major Matt Mason figures.
EDIT I found it! Mighty Mike! Apparently the jeep didn't go quite a vertical as I remember, but I saw one on eBay in mint condition and I want it!!!! Another toy from around the same time was a race car that had an automatic Get Ready, Get Set, Go light (Red, Yellow and Green). This might have been something for my Hot Wheels orange track. I'm not sure. EDIT I have not found this yet, but it may have been a Ready, Set, Go light tree for my SSPs. If anyone knows of anything like that? Lastly, in the late 70s I had a detective kit. The kit was a flashlight and briefcase all in one. It had pieces of it that were clear green plastic that lit up brightly when the flashlight was on. Of course it came with a magnifying glass. It had a fingerprint dusting and lifting kit and it came with cards with eyes, noses and mouths and you could lay them onto the clear green plastic grid and make facial composites. It may have had disguises too. EDIT OK I also remember this kit was built very tough so it was probably Hasbro or Matell and you closed the case and the flashlight clipped onto the case to hold it closed. After the case was long gone, I used that flashlight because on a clear Michigan winter night, I could shine it upwards and the beam was like a giant white lightsabre. Can anyone please help me identify any or all of these? Thank you very much. Zune |
